Output 3015abf82d9e90ad1c087625659854eaff01e0a7119beda11cfd1a5daa07f026:11

value
19896593
script pubkey
OP_0 OP_PUSHBYTES_20 1eff4d2306d123b29eafc190502b65f6bc7dd4a3
address
ltc1qrml56gcx6y3m9840cxg9q2m97678m49r20sty4
transaction
3015abf82d9e90ad1c087625659854eaff01e0a7119beda11cfd1a5daa07f026
spent
true